新闻中心

您现在的位置: 首页 > 新闻中心 > 游戏开发精髓(“游戏开发”)

游戏开发精髓(“游戏开发”)

发布时间:2024-11-24

游戏开发的本质是什么

游戏开发是一个过程,为了激发玩家玩游戏热情,通过遵循设计制作规则,来设计人物、场景等游戏要素。主要流程包括原画创作、建模、材质、灯光及渲染、骨骼设定、动画、特效等部分。涉及范畴包括 :游戏规则及玩法、视觉艺术、编程、产品化、声效、编剧、游戏角色、道具、场景、界面等等元素。

此时游戏便成为了我们降压的一种方式,而这也是游戏的本质,不论是什么样的形式,是电子游戏还是活动游戏,其本质都是在特定时间、空间范围内遵循某种特定规则的,追求精神世界需求满足的社会行为方式。并且不同类型的游戏还会锻炼我们不同的能力,例如智力开发、锻炼思维和反应能力、培养团队精神等等。

游戏开发本质上属于软件开发,是软件开发中的一种。游戏开发和软件开发都需要程序员使用代码逻辑实现控制,只是由于游戏开发对于素材(主要是图片素材)和用户交互性的要求更高,和工具型软件有很大的不同,所以我们才把它(指游戏开发)划分为单独一类。

游戏本质上是一个程序,它可以在PC或移动设备上运行,玩家通过与程序交互获得娱乐。在游戏开发过程中,游戏引擎是核心组件,它为开发者提供了各种开发工具,包括编辑游戏系统和实时图像系统。游戏引擎包含渲染引擎、物理引擎、碰撞检测系统、网络引擎、音效引擎、脚本引擎、动画及场景管理等。

游戏的本质应该就是娱乐大众,使人在无聊中得到消遣,舒展一下心怀。而现在却刚刚相反,那些游戏开发商也说了,如果群众对这款游戏都不上瘾,那么他们就没有利润可言了。

游戏(英文: Game)是所有哺乳类动物,特别是灵长类动物学习生存的第一步。它是一种基于物质需求满足之上的,在一些特定时间、空间范围内遵循某种特定规则的,追求精神世界需求满足的社会行为方式。

做手机游戏需要学什么

1、需要学习基础编程语言、汇编语言、图像动画设计等相关知识。

2、如果你想学习手机游戏开发,以下是一些关键技能和知识领域:首先,你需要掌握基础编程语言,如C++或Java,这些是游戏开发的基石。深入理解汇编语言能帮助你优化代码性能,而熟悉图像动画设计则是为了构建游戏中的视觉元素。

3、需要掌握常用的编程语言,包括C++、jascript等,手机开发使用的开发语言是C++,3D游戏开发使用的编程语言一般要使用c#或者jascript。精通开发引擎,游戏开发经常用到的游戏开发引擎有unity3D和Cocos2dx。有一定的美工基础,需要掌握ps、3dmax、ae等常用软件。需要了解算法。

如何研究游戏玩法

1、参加游戏交流会议和讲座 参加游戏交流会议和讲座,可以结交更多的游戏开发者,互相学习、交流和分享,同时也能听到一些权威人士的意见和看法,为游戏研究提供更多的思路和方法。总之,研究游戏玩法是游戏开发者必须要掌握的技能之一。

2、深入了解游戏规则与机制研究游戏手册:首先阅读或观看官方提供的游戏手册或教程视频,了解游戏的基本玩法、规则以及特殊技能。浏览社区资源:利用网络上的玩家论坛、YouTube频道和社交媒体群组等资源,寻找其他玩家分享的游戏策略和技巧。

3、例如,在经典的《超级马里奥》游戏中,玩法就包括了控制马里奥跳跃、踩踏敌人、躲避障碍并尝试到达终点。在这个过程中,玩家需要熟悉游戏的控制方式,理解各个关卡的设计,以及如何利用游戏中的道具来帮助自己。

4、此外,实践是提高游戏技能的重要途径。通过反复练习,玩家可以更加熟练地掌握游戏规则和策略,并学会如何在紧张刺激的游戏环境中保持冷静和专注。许多游戏都提供了单人练习模式或者人机对战功能,玩家可以利用这些功能来提升自己的游戏水平。最后,与其他玩家交流和学习也是非常重要的。

5、创造新的游戏模式 游戏模式是游戏中最基本的元素之一,通过创造新的游戏模式,可以让游戏更加多样化。例如,在《守望先锋》中,有攻防模式、护送模式、夺旗模式等多种不同的游戏模式。以上就是一些做出与众不同的游戏玩法的方法。

怎样开发游戏

1、需要掌握常用的编程语言,包括C++、jascript等,手机开发使用的开发语言是C++,3D游戏开发使用的编程语言一般要使用c#或者jascript。掌握开发引擎,游戏开发经常用到的游戏开发引擎有unity3D和Cocos2dx。如果从事游戏设计方面的工作,需要掌握ps、3dmax、ae等常用软件。

2、首先,你需要明确你要做的是什么游戏,一般单人做的游戏都是2d类别的游戏,或者是以剧情为主的文字类卡牌类游戏。其实做这几种游戏,大同小异,你首先要有剧情,没有剧情就没有开始,所以你要先对你要做的游戏有一个大致的构思,很多人都说程序最重要是开始,但是却并不是真的。

3、明确游戏类型和玩法 首先,确定想要开发的游戏的类型,如角色扮演、策略战棋、动作冒险等。接着,设计游戏的玩法,包括游戏规则、游戏目标、关卡设计等。这一步是开发游戏的基础,需要投入足够的时间和精力。学习编程和游戏开发知识 游戏开发需要一定的编程能力。

游戏编程精粹。7作者简介

他是《游戏编程精粹6》中网络和多人游戏章节的编辑。目前,他与妻子及一些小动物居住在北卡罗来纳州。翻译团队的专业背景和Scott Jacobs的工作经验,为《游戏编程精粹》的翻译提供了坚实的基础。他们的深厚技术功底和丰富行业知识,将有助于读者深入理解游戏编程的精髓,探索游戏开发的奥秘。

Mark Deloura是Game Developer杂志的主编,也是《游戏编程精粹1》和《游戏编程精粹2》的编辑。加入Game Developer之前,Mark在任天堂(美国)公司工作过5年,担任开发人员关系小组的主力软件工程师,从事Gamecube和Nintendo 64开发。

Mark Deloura是一位在游戏开发领域有着深厚经验和广泛影响力的专家。他目前担任Game Developer杂志的主编,以其专业能力引领着该杂志的发展。他编著的两本著作,《游戏编程精粹1》和《游戏编程精粹2》,成为了行业内的经典之作,深受程序员们的推崇。